ATTACHMENT A 
 
Stipulations – PHO-10-25--Z-287-85-8 
 
Location: Southwest corner of Hohokam Expressway (48th Street) and 
University Drive 
 
STIPULATIONS: 
 
1. 
That THE development SHALL be in general conformance WITH to the 
site plan DATE STAMPED dated MAY 14, 2025 4/13/19, AS MODIFIED 
BY THE FOLLOWING STIPULATIONS AND APPROVED OR 
MODIFIDED BY THE PLANNING AND DEVELOPMENT DEPARTMENT. 
except for the hotel site south of the Corporate Boulevard which shall be in 
general conformance to the site plan date stamped July 6, 2007 and as 
may be modified by the Development Services Department. 
 
 
2. 
That The applicant agrees to construct the re-aligned 48th Street (as 
depicted on the site plan as Proposed Corporate Boulevard) at their cost, 
upon agreement that the City will transfer to the applicant the abandoned 
right-of-way from the service road as outline in the approved Development 
Agreement. That construction of Corporate Boulevard commence (to it’s 
ultimate completion) with the first development of the site. 
 
 
3. 
That The applicant agrees to install interim landscape improvements along 
the service road right-of-way at a cost ration and to the extent outlined in 
the Development Agreement executed between the City of Phoenix and 
the applicant. The interim landscape improvement should be generally 
consistent with the standards as outlined in Stipulation No.4. Said 
landscape improvements are to be installed no later than June 40, 1994, 
or the Planning Commission may initiate an application to reinstate the 
conditional zoning time stipulation. 
 
 
4. 
That In the event a Development Agreement (as referenced in Stipulation 
No.3) is not executed between the City and the applicant by the time of 
City Council final approval of this action, the following stipulations shall 
apply. The applicant will install (at their cost) interim landscape 
improvements along both sides of the service road right-of-way within 180 
days of final City Council approval of this action. The interim landscape 
improvements shall consist of a minimum of a 10-foot-wide area of 
decomposed granite and contain trees spaced a maximum of 30 feet on 
center (or an equivalent grouping) with a watering system. If landscape 
improvements are not completed within this time frame, the Planning 
Commission may initiate an application to reinstate the conditional time 
stipulation.

5. 
That Building heights SHALL not exceed 107 feet in accordance with 
Section 404 of the Zoning Ordinance and that, in no instance; shall 
development allow projections (mechanical equipment, antennas, etc.) In 
excess of the 1,278 foot elevation established by the Horizontal Zone of 
the Sky Harbor Zoning Map. 
 
 
6. 
That Development SHALL not exceed a maximum of 1,330,000 square 
feet or exceed a height of 8 (eight) stories. That development in excess of 
800,000 square feet will require Planning Hearing Officer review. 
 
 
7. 
THE DEVELOPMENT SHALL BE IN GENERAL CONFORMANCE WITH 
THE ELEVATIONS DATE STAMPED MAY 14, 2025 AS MODIFIED BY 
THE FOLLOWING STIPULATIONS AND APPROVED OR MODIFIED BY 
THE PLANNING AND DEVELOPMENT DEPARTMENT. 
That all structures including the office, hotel and parking structures(s) as 
well as the plaza, courtyard and sidewalks shall be integrated with similar 
materials, surface textures and color, except for the hotel site south of the 
Corporate Boulevard which shall be in general conformance to the 
elevations date stamped July 6, 2007. 
 
 
8. 
That An overall landscaping and streetscape plan, encouraging pedestrian 
use, shall be submitted for review and approval by the Development 
Services Department – pedestrian amenities, such as seating, water, 
sculpture and adequate shading should be emphasized. 
 
 
9. 
That Any reflective glass used in construction of the project is limited to a 
maximum of 20 percent reflectivity. 
 
 
10. 
That The Development Services Department continue to review traffic 
implications as part of the site plan review. 
 
 
11. 
That Development of the office site (Parcel B) shall include a minimum 
15% landscape open space with enhanced pedestrian/plazas between the 
buildings. 
 
 
12. 
That The applicant shall maintain the landscaping along the access road 
in accord with the Development Agreement. 
 
 
13. 
IF DETERMINED NECESSARY BY THE PHOENIX ARCHAEOLOGY 
OFFICE, THE APPLICANT SHALL CONDUCT PHASE I DATA TESTING 
AND SUBMIT AN ARCHAEOLOGICAL SURVEY REPORT OF THE 
DEVELOPMENT AREA FOR REVIEW AND APPROVAL BY THE CITY 
ARCHAEOLOGIST PRIOR TO CLEARING AND GRUBBING, 
LANDSCAPE SALVAGE, AND/OR GRADING APPROVAL. 
 
 
14. 
IF PHASE I DATA TESTING IS REQUIRED, AND IF, UPON REVIEW OF

THE RESULTS FROM THE PHASE I DATA TESTING, THE CITY 
ARCHAEOLOGIST, IN CONSULTATION WITH A QUALIFIED 
ARCHAEOLOGIST, DETERMINES SUCH DATA RECOVERY 
EXCAVATIONS ARE NECESSARY, THE APPLICANT SHALL CONDUCT 
PHASE II ARCHAEOLOGICAL DATA RECOVERY EXCAVATIONS. 
 
 
15. 
IN THE EVENT ARCHAEOLOGICAL MATERIALS ARE ENCOUNTERED 
DURING CONSTRUCTION, THE DEVELOPER SHALL IMMEDIATELY 
CEASE ALL GROUND-DISTURBING ACTIVITIES WITHIN A 33- FOOT 
RADIUS OF THE DISCOVERY, NOTIFY THE CITY ARCHAEOLOGIST, 
AND ALLOW TIME FOR THE ARCHAEOLOGY OFFICE TO PROPERLY 
ASSESS THE MATERIALS.
